Title: NPD: "passifying" my Luke
Post by: -M- on May 31, 2012, 10:00:00 PM
I've had the idea to put passive pickups in my MM Luke for quite some time now.
Not that there's anything wrong with the actives it came with, I just wanted something different  :D

Seeing as I was very happy with the set of VHII's I got for my PRS Standard, I decided on a VHII + Irish Tours for the Luke.
Ordered the pickups quite some time ago and began the waiting game  :P

So, after a loooong wait for my pickups to be cleared by norwegian customs (they've been holding them for like 2 weeks), they finally arrived today.
I wasted no time installing them into the guitar. Had to sort out a few ground issues, but I got it working :)

I'm super happy with the sounds I'm getting out of this guitar now! I'm feeling that I can cover a lot more ground tone-wise than I could before.

I do have one issue though: I got myself a push-push pot for the tone. I wanted to use this to split the bridge humbucker, but I just can't seem to make it work. I'm sure there's something wrong with the wiring, but I really don't know how to wire it. I tried following a bunch of schematics, but they are all for volumes :P
Probably a real easy fix though so if anyone has any ideas, feel free to give me a hint or two ;)
